Late B.C. hockey enforcer wanted to start mental health charity game

/ Uncategorized / By admin_mntc

Knowing he’d suffered from serious head injuries, Trent Dorais wanted to raise funds and awareness about mental health through hockey. His friend Colton Sparrow is determined to make that happen following his death
